Mide líneas de código fuente (SLOC), analiza métricas de código incluyendo ratio de comentarios y densidad de código, y estima el esfuerzo de desarrollo usando el modelo COCOMO. Compara el tamaño de tu proyecto con referencias de la industria.
Ingresa los conteos de líneas de tu proyecto usando herramientas como cloc, sloccount, o estadísticas del IDE. Las líneas de código deben excluir comentarios y líneas en blanco para una medición SLOC precisa.
También podrías encontrar útiles estas calculadoras
Calcula métricas de complejidad de código usando el método de complejidad ciclomática de McCabe
Calcula métricas de cobertura de pruebas incluyendo cobertura de líneas, ramas, funciones y condiciones
Analiza y compara complejidades de tiempo y espacio de algoritmos
Convierte entre binario, decimal, hex y octal
Las Líneas de Código Fuente (SLOC) son una métrica fundamental de software para medir el tamaño del programa. Nuestra calculadora te ayuda a analizar métricas de código, calcular el esfuerzo de desarrollo usando el modelo COCOMO, y comparar tu proyecto con referencias de la industria como Linux, React y sistemas operativos importantes.
SLOC (Source Lines of Code) cuenta el número de líneas en el código fuente de un programa, excluyendo comentarios y líneas en blanco. Se usa para estimar esfuerzo, medir productividad y comparar tamaños de proyectos. El LOC físico cuenta todas las líneas de texto, mientras que el LOC lógico cuenta sentencias ejecutables.
Fórmula SLOC
SLOC = Líneas Totales - Líneas de Comentarios - Líneas en BlancoSLOC es un input clave para modelos de estimación de esfuerzo como COCOMO, ayudando a gerentes de proyecto a predecir tiempo y costo de desarrollo.
Compara el tamaño de tu código base con proyectos de la industria y entiende dónde se ubica tu proyecto en términos de complejidad y alcance.
Analiza ratios de comentarios, densidad de código y tamaños promedio de archivos para identificar potenciales problemas de calidad de código.
Usa estimaciones COCOMO para planificar tamaño de equipo, presupuesto y cronograma de desarrollo para nuevos proyectos o funcionalidades principales.
Usa SLOC y COCOMO para estimar esfuerzo de desarrollo, costo y tamaño de equipo para nuevos proyectos o reescrituras importantes.
Analiza ratios de comentarios y densidad de código para asegurar documentación adecuada y estructura de código legible.
Rastrea el crecimiento del código base a lo largo del tiempo e identifica cuándo los proyectos se vuelven muy grandes y necesitan refactorización o modularización.
Compara tamaños de bibliotecas de terceros para entender la carga de mantenimiento y complejidad potencial de integración.
El SLOC físico cuenta todas las líneas de texto en el código fuente incluyendo líneas en blanco y comentarios. El SLOC lógico cuenta sentencias ejecutables (como puntos y coma en lenguajes tipo C). La mayoría de las herramientas reportan SLOC físico menos comentarios y blancos como la métrica principal.